Step into authentic hard loft living in the iconic Merchandise Building, originally built in the early 1900s and thoughtfully converted into sought-after loft residences in 2000. This stunning 993 sq. ft. 1-bedroom plus den showcases soaring 12-foot concrete ceilings, expansive open-concept living spaces, polished concrete floors, exposed ductwork, and stylish sliding barn doors that perfectly capture its industrial charm. The upgraded kitchen is designed for both everyday living and entertaining, featuring granite countertops, maple cabinetry, and a spacious breakfast bar. The beautifully renovated bathroom offers custom cabinetry and a luxurious rain shower for a spa-like retreat.In a building with resort style amenities including a full gym, indoor pool,guest suites, and more. Located in the heart of downtown surrounded by restaurants, shopping, and transit. A rare opportunity to own a true hard loft that seamlessly blends historic character with modern comfort.
